Table of Contents
Thinkific
Thinkific is a top platform for building communities, offering many features such as course management and more.
Skool
Skool was created to offer a simple yet efficient platform for online courses, focusing on ease of use.
Mighty Networks
Mighty Networks helps creators and entrepreneurs by uniting their community, online courses, sales pages, and more, all on one platform.
Tribe Platform
Tribe is a versatile platform suitable for both creators and communities led by brands, and it functions well on both web and mobile browsers.
Discourse
Discourse is an open-source platform for online discussions, offering both a cloud-hosted option and a wide array of features designed to enhance engagement and communication.
What Defines a Community?
Communities are formed through shared experiences, common beliefs, and mutual goals that bring people together and foster connections based on friendship, trust, and understanding. As a business, creating a community allows you to unify your audience, customers, partners, and staff under your brand while cultivating genuine relationships.

Image credit: https://peerboard.com/
In this article, I will explore and compare the top community platforms, helping you choose the right one for your needs.
What Are the Top Community Platforms?
Below are my favorite options for online community software this year.
1. Thinkific.
The Best Overall Platform for Building Communities.

Expert’s Advice
Thinkific stands out as the top overall community platform because of its user-friendly interface and extensive feature set. It’s also affordable, making it suitable for creating engaging courses and fostering community interactions.
Best For
Overall
Pricing
$0/month to $399/month
Annual Discount
Save 20% on yearly plans.
Promotion
Thinkific stands out as a top platform for building and connecting with your community.
It provides a variety of community-centric features, including an intuitive drag-and-drop site builder, comprehensive course management tools, and integrated payment options.
This platform is especially beneficial if you want full ownership of your community space and greater control over your data. You can easily share various types of content such as courses, videos, and articles.
In terms of integrations, it supports seamlessly connecting your preferred tools and services to help grow your community. With built-in analytics, you can monitor how your content performs, identify what’s effective, and see where improvements are needed.
While designing landing pages can be challenging on this platform—since it’s not primarily built for that purpose—the core features for building a trusted community are strong.
Key Features:
– Drag-and-drop website builder enables professional site creation.
– Includes e-commerce functionality for selling products and services.
– Offers flexibility to provide a diverse range of products.
– Marketing tools and social media integrations help expand your reach.
– Customizable themes allow you to tailor the look and feel of your site.
– Advanced options give you full control over your website’s design.
Pricing:
Thinkific offers a free plan to get started and test the platform’s capabilities. Their paid plans are as follows:
– Basic: $39 per month
– Pro: $79 per month
– Premier: $399 per month
Choosing an annual plan provides about a 20% discount compared to monthly billing, making it a cost-effective option.
2. Skool.
Best For Simplicity.
Skool was designed for easy online course creation with built-in community features that foster trust and engagement. It helps you create a straightforward experience for your members, making it ideal for those seeking simplicity.Skool offers a straightforward way to develop online courses with a focus on progress tracking and simple content creation. It serves as an efficient platform for learners eager to transition into digital education, providing tools that make course development easy and effective.
Skool is a solution for complex online course platforms that often require significant time, effort, and financial resources. It is ideal for instructors seeking an easy way to develop interactive and engaging courses while managing them efficiently.
Skool streamlines the organization and sharing of course content, making it simple for instructors to build and distribute their lessons. Its user-friendly interface and powerful functionalities allow educators to quickly prepare course materials and start teaching without delay. The platform excels in fostering community interactions, featuring a built-in forum that connects instructors and students, keeping everyone engaged and connected. Additionally, it offers an analytics dashboard where instructors can monitor student progress and engagement in real time, ensuring they can optimize their teaching strategies.
Key features of Skool include easy community management to build brand loyalty, a quick learning curve for new users, an active and growing user base, gamification elements that boost interaction, email broadcasts for direct communication, notification systems for updates, and metrics to measure engagement and success.
The platform is available at a clear subscription rate of $99 per month, which grants access to all features, making it an accessible option for educators looking to create impactful online courses.
There’s also another top choice for online communities—Mighty Networks—which costs between $33 and $81 per month and is regarded as one of the best platforms for nurturing online communities.

Expert’s Advice
Mighty Networks provides all the tools needed to expand and monetize your online business in one platform. It enables you to create, organize, and manage various types of content, develop sales and landing pages, and handle payments when you’re ready to generate revenue from your offerings.
Best For
Community
Price
$33/month – $99/month
Annual Discount
Two months free with annual contract
Promotion
Mighty Networks is a platform designed to support creators and entrepreneurs by combining community features, online courses, sales pages, and more. It allows you to manage all these elements under your brand on the web and through dedicated iOS and Android apps. It lets users connect via activity feeds, sub-groups, member categories, and chats. You can build articles rich in CMS, embed multimedia like images, videos, and audio, and create polls and questions with comment and like functionalities. For a detailed overview, check out my full Might networks review. Key features include personalized member feeds, topic and article management, direct messaging, options to create public, private, or paid communities, Zapier integrations for workflow automation, analytics, custom domains, and membership monetization. Pricing varies from $33 to $99 per month, with discounts offering two months free annually and a 14-day free trial for new users.

There are four subscription plans to choose from: Community costs $33 per month and allows you to connect your community to a custom domain. Business is $99 monthly and provides features like hosting online courses, Zapier integration, and advanced analytics. The Pro plan offers mobile apps, push notifications, and branding options; pricing details can be obtained by contacting the Mighty Networks team.
If your main goal is to create a membership-based community with courses, Mighty Networks is an excellent platform to consider. You can Start your 14-day free trial today.
4. Tribe Platform
The most flexible community platform (free to $199/month)

Expert Advice
If you want a community platform that is highly customizable and friendly for brands and creators, Tribe is a great choice. It is user-friendly and offers excellent scalability potential, making it suitable for various community-building needs.
Best For
Price
$59/mo-$599/mo
Annual Discount
Save 15%
Promotion
Tribe is a powerful platform ideal for both content creators and brands building communities.
It works seamlessly across both web browsers and mobile devices, providing a smooth experience. You also have the option to turn your community into a dedicated app, known as a Progressive Web App (PWA).
With Tribe Platform, you can personalize your community’s appearance to match your branding. You can even transform features like activity feeds, groups, and posts into widgets that you easily embed into your website or product. The design draws inspiration from popular social media platforms, enabling you to create your own version of Facebook, Quora, or LinkedIn. The platform ensures high security and is fully compliant with GDPR regulations. Members can join your community rapidly through social login options supporting Facebook, Slack, LinkedIn, Google, and Twitter.
Key Features:
- Personalized activity feeds similar to major social media sites.
- Support for various post types and rich media uploads, including videos.
- Members can upvote, comment, and reply to posts to foster engagement.
- Create and manage groups and topics for niche communities and organized content.
- Customize the look with different colors, branding assets, and CSS modifications.
- Embed social components into your site using ready-made widgets.
- Support for over 25 international languages to localize your community.
- Robust notification systems to keep members active and informed.
- Gamification features such as reputation scores, badges, and leaderboards enhance user participation.
- A comprehensive moderation system combining user flagging, moderation tools (edit, delete, merge), and automation like keyword blacklisting.
- Advanced SEO features to improve your community’s visibility in search engines.
- You retain full control over your data and can export member and content information at any time.
- Integration with over 20 popular third-party tools streamlines your community management.
- Single Sign-On (SSO) support allows existing site users to access the community effortlessly.
- Detailed analytics and reporting tools to track key community metrics effectively.
Pricing Options:

Tribe provides four pricing tiers:
- Plus: $59/month
- Premium: $299/month
- Advanced: $599/month
- Enterprise: Contact sales for details
Tribe already counts clients like IBM, ASUS, Pipedrive, Decathlon, and Convertkit among its users, reflecting its established reputation.
5. Discourse
A well-known, mature community platform ($100–$300/month)

Expert’s Recommendation
Discourse is a highly recognized forum software that powers some of the world’s largest online communities. It allows communities of any size to quickly set up a feature-rich, professional-looking discussion forum with ease and flexibility.
Discourse is an open-source forum platform designed for discussions. It also offers a cloud-hosted version for easier setup and maintenance.
Key Features:
- Endless scrolling for seamless conversation viewing
- Link previews that display when sharing URLs
- Responsive layout that works well on mobile devices
- Single sign-on for simplified login experience
- Additional privileges for members based on a trust score
- Reply via email to participate in discussions effortlessly
- Plugins available to extend forum functionalities
- Robust API for integration with other systems
- Support for 45 languages through translation features
- Moderation tools including content flagging
- Personal messaging between users
- Analytics dashboard for monitoring forum activity
Pricing:

While the open-source version is free, hosting and maintenance are costs you need to cover separately.
For managed hosting, Discourse offers three plans:
– Standard: At $100/month, it includes 100,000 page views per month, unlimited members, five staff accounts, and 20 GB of storage.
– Business: Costing $300/month, it supports up to 500,000 page views, offers 100 GB of storage, unlimited members, and 15 staff members.
– Enterprise: Designed for large organizations, this custom plan provides over 3 million page views monthly, unlimited staff and members, and 200 GB of storage.
Popular brands such as Twitter, Samsung, Docker, and Patreon utilize Discourse for their online communities.
6. Vanilla Forums
One of the most established community platforms (starting at $689/month)

Like Discourse, Vanilla Forums offers both an open-source version and paid managed plans. The paid options unlock additional features not available in the free version.
Key Features:
- Customize your community with themes that match your branding
- Includes a gamification system to boost engagement
- Moderation tools such as merging, editing, deleting posts, issuing demerit points, and banning users
- Question and answer functionality
- Event management capabilities like scheduling, sharing, discovering, and RSVPs
- Support for groups or sub-communities
- Social login options and Single Sign-On (SSO)
- WordPress integration
- API access and webhooks for custom integrations
- Compatibility with Salesforce, Zendesk, and other platforms
Pricing Options:

Vanilla Forums offers four paid plans starting at $689 per month. The plans vary in features and resource allocations:
– Essential: Suitable for small communities with up to 250,000 monthly page views, five staff members, and includes features like jsConnect SSO, private/public access, and gamification.
– Corporate: Designed for larger communities with 1 million monthly page views, up to ten staff members, and additional tools such as CRM integration, API, advanced SSO, and more.
– Enterprise: Tailored for very large organizations needing custom pageview and staff limits, with enhanced security and guaranteed uptime SLAs.
– Enterprise Plus: The most resource-intensive plan, suitable for businesses requiring maximum capacity and support.
7. Spectrum.chat
An entirely free platform that combines chat and discussion threads

<ahref=”https://spectrum.chat/” target=”_blank” rel=”noreferrer noopener”>Spectrum allows you to create a free and public community that offers real-time chat conversations. Unlike messaging apps, conversations on Spectrum can be indexed by search engines, making them discoverable.
However, the platform has limitations, including a lack of full customization options, such as hosting under your custom domain, SSO, moderation tools, integrations, reporting, and analytics.
Key Features:
- Unlimited chat channels and members
- Branded signup page
- Secure, private chat channels
- Email invitations for members
- Single inbox for direct messages
Pricing:
Currently, Spectrum is completely free, making it an accessible choice for communities with limited budgets.
8. Slack
The simplest platform for building a professional community (free to $12.50 per member)

Slack is a widely-used collaboration and messaging platform for businesses.
Many teams and communities also utilize Slack to foster professional networking and discussions.
The main advantageThe popularity of Slack is driven by its free plan, excellent usability, and widespread availability across devices. However, starting with the free option can quickly lead to limitations. For instance, only the first 10,000 messages are searchable in the free plan, and building public communities is not possible, which means your group can’t be discovered via search engines. Additionally, the free plan lacks features such as customization options, moderation tools, or analytics to track engagement.
Key features of Slack include creating channels for discussions and organizing them into sections, real-time messaging, seamless integration with various third-party tools, a member directory, file sharing, video calling, and a variety of pre-designed templates to enhance your workspace.
There are four main pricing options offered by Slack. The free plan provides unlimited private and public channels, access to the most recent 10,000 messages, up to ten app integrations, one-on-one video or voice calls, and basic file sharing. The Pro plan, costing around $6.67 per user per month, adds unlimited message archives, unlimited app integrations, and group video calls. The Business+ plan, priced at about $12.50 per user per month, introduces advanced security features such as SAML-based Single Sign-On, data export capabilities, and a 99.99% uptime SLA. For large organizations, Slack offers an Enterprise Grid plan tailored to enterprise needs, including multiple workspaces, enhanced security, and compliance features. This plan is ideal for real-time collaboration but less suitable for asynchronous discussions typical of forums.
Facebook Groups is another popular option, especially for free community building. These groups are ideal for creating dedicated spaces around shared interests or topics, which can be leveraged by businesses to foster discussions and raise awareness about their brands. They support features such as posting, liking, commenting, setting member approval questions, displaying community rules, assigning trusted members as mentors, creating educational modules, connecting with Facebook pages, and offering reporting and analytics. Members can communicate via Messenger; messages from non-friends are routed to “Message Requests.”
Facebook Groups are free, and Facebook continues to enhance their functionalities. Starting a group on this platform can be a good initial step for new businesses, though it has limitations: lack of branding customization, you do not own the data, privacy concerns, and the platform’s tendency to distract users with notifications and ads. For those seeking more control and advanced features, reviewing alternative platforms might be beneficial.
What is a Community Platform?
A community platform provides a secure online environment where members can interact, share knowledge, support one another, and build both personal and professional relationships. The top community platforms help cultivate engagement around your brand, which in turn improves user retention and fosters customer loyalty. Options like Tribe, Discourse, and Vanilla Forums are popular choices for various needs. Whether you’re creating a membership site, supporting an online course, or simply offering a space for customer interaction, selecting the right community software is essential.
Effective community management software should enable quick setup, support lively discussions, and facilitate meaningful engagement. Strong community support can increase customer loyalty, foster advocacy, and generate referrals. Many companies leverage social communities to promote self-service, gather product reviews, and enhance overall user experience. Typical features include straightforward content posting, content management, member profiles, support for multimedia, discussion forums, moderation tools, and more. Content generated within your community can also be indexed by search engines, boosting your brand’s organic visibility, much like platforms such as Quora, forums, or Stack Overflow, especially for niche or industry-specific discussions.
Essential Aspects of an Outstanding Community Platform
Here are the fundamental qualities that define an excellent community platform:
- Reliable Security Measures: Protecting user data is critical for any community platform. It must incorporate the latest encryption techniques and authentication processes to ensure all communications and personal information are kept safe and confidential.

- Intuitive Navigation and User Interface: A successful community platform should be user-friendly, featuring an easy-to-navigate dashboard that helps members find different sections quickly, whether they’re seasoned users or newcomers.

- Customization Flexibility: Great platforms offer users the ability to personalize their profiles and settings, allowing everyone to tailor their experience to match their preferences and requirements, regardless of their background or expertise.

- Powerful Moderation Capabilities: Effective community management depends on advanced moderation features that allow administrators to control content, ban users who violate rules, and keep the environment safe and welcoming for everyone.

- Rich Content Engagement Options: Community platforms should include features that allow members to interact, such as commenting, polls, Q&A sessions, or live chats. These engagement tools foster meaningful conversations, making the platform more welcoming and enjoyable for all members.

- Comprehensive Analytics and Insights: Effective community platforms should provide detailed analytics that help administrators monitor user activity, identify popular topics, and spot areas where users may need additional support. These insights enable continual improvements to enhance engagement and user satisfaction.

Maximizing Community Engagement
While possessing robust community management tools is beneficial, growing and actively engaging a community requires more effort and strategic planning. Several effective methods can help boost community participation:
- White-label solutions: Sometimes, simple tools like off-the-shelf, white-label platforms allow companies to quickly set up interactive spaces with features like forums, polls, and quizzes. These tools enable brands—be they startups or SaaS providers—to craft engaging user experiences without the need for extensive customization, fostering a stronger sense of community.
- Gamification: Incorporating game elements into community management platforms—such as forums that reward participation or achievement badges—can significantly increase user loyalty and satisfaction. This approach creates a fun environment for members to learn about the product or service, much like how social networks facilitate interaction and discovery of new offerings.
- Knowledge bases: When members seek help, having an easily accessible, searchable library of answers, tutorials, and resources can be invaluable. While personalized customer support remains essential, a well-maintained knowledge base provides quick, convenient access to information, reducing the load on support teams and empowering users to find solutions independently.
- Contests and events: Engaging members through competitions and live events can build a vibrant community atmosphere. These activities foster excitement, promote brand loyalty, and offer opportunities for networking and learning, helping members feel connected and invested in the community and the brand’s growth.
- Monetization: Generating revenue from a community is vital for its long-term viability. While offering free memberships can increase user participation, organizations should also implement strategies to monetize their community resources effectively.
Final Thoughts.
We’ve reviewed some of the top community platforms, focusing on their ease of use, growth potential, and available features. The key question now is: which platform suits your organization best? The answer depends largely on your specific requirements. Start by listing the features you need and defining your budget. Then, compare different platforms to see which best fits these criteria. It’s also important to keep your business goals in mind and consider how each platform can help you track and measure your success.
Fortunately, most of these tools offer free trials or demo versions, allowing you to test them out and determine whether they meet your needs before making a commitment. If you’re unsure where to begin, I recommend starting with Thinkific or Skool, which are highly recommended options.





